The Regional District of Kitimat-Stikine

If awe-inspiring, natural scenery and breathtaking views is what you crave, then The Regional District of Kitimat-Stikine (RDKS) is your place. This area is renowned for its world-class fishing and outdoor adventure opportunities, including a ski hill, sledding, skating, heli-skiing, an 18-hole golf course, hiking, and mountain biking trails. The area offers quality advanced education opportunities with both the Coast Mountain College and a University of Northern BC satellite campus. There is also a well-developed arts and cultural community, recreation facilities and library.   Terrace, where the role is located, is the regional retail and service hub for the northwestern portion of British Columbia. The opportunity for adventure is endless in any season. The Kitimat-Stikine region is the traditional homeland of the Tahltan, Nisga’a, Gitxsan, Wet’suwet’en, Tsimshian, and Haisla Nations. Spanning a geographic area of 110,000km² the RDKS is home to almost 40,000 people and includes the five incorporated municipalities of Terrace, Kitimat, Stewart, New Hazelton and the Village of Hazelton. Operations Manager

This position reports directly to the Director of Works & Services. The primary responsibility of this position is to direct field staff and contractors and communicate with government agencies.   The primary objective of this position is the management of the maintenance and minor capital improvements of RDKS owned infrastructure including utilities (water/sewer/leachate), buildings, and fleet, ensuring that all necessary steps are completed to provide essential services to the community and stakeholders.  The Operations Manager is also responsible for providing feedback/responses to stakeholders and governing agencies including general enquiries and annual reporting.

This position has a high degree of flexibility/freedom to work without direct supervision and is 75% office based. The Works & Services Foreman reports directly to the Operations Manager on a daily basis regarding system status, materials and equipment ordering, system troubleshooting, evaluation of essential services, and status of 6 – 10 additional employees. You are responsible for reports to the Board, ensuring budget limits aren’t surpassed, supporting review of service area requisition rates and approving relevant invoices.
